Kinross Boys on International Volleyball Duty

Two Kinross boys, Mark Cathro and Mitchell Brown have been selected to play for the Scotland under 20s men’s team in Cyprus this coming Easter weekend.   The boys who started their volleyball with Kinross Boys’ Brigade when they were 10 years old have progressed through the ranks of the Perth […]
